Output 705398be600cb43379bf1617b3da83fb897d9da1a778e25f994e6eba0463a14a:1

value
2558760
script pubkey
OP_0 OP_PUSHBYTES_20 37f84c4c261a5ab04aeaffdbde3a0beac4850eb4
address
ltc1qxluycnpxrfdtqjh2lldauwstatzg2r45s5ukwu
transaction
705398be600cb43379bf1617b3da83fb897d9da1a778e25f994e6eba0463a14a
spent
true